Kanban: A Practical Guide to Visualising and Limiting Work-in-Progress in Software Development and IT

This book provides an introduction to Kanban, a popular method for visualising and managing work-in-progress in software development and information technology. It explains how teams are using Kanban to catalyze cultural change and improve business agility.

David J. Anderson's guide answers key questions about implementing Kanban, including how to identify areas for improvement and what steps to take to address them. First published in 2010, this book remains a valuable resource for anyone looking to adopt a more agile approach to their technology work.
